Important considerations for mobile application security

Mobile apps have become an indispensable part of our daily lives, making it necessary for developers and businesses to prioritise mobile application security. Apps are used to perform a wide range of tasks, from personal banking and online shopping to communication and entertainment. These applications often handle sensitive data, including personal, financial and health information, making them attractive targets for cybercriminals. Cyber threats and data breaches can have devastating consequences for both end users and businesses.

Here are some important steps for mobile application security that can help you protect your users’ sensitive information and prevent potential cyberattacks:

  1. Conduct a thorough risk assessment

Whether you are starting development on a new mobile app or have an existing one that you wish to secure, it’s crucial that a thorough risk assessment is conducted. This involves identifying potential threats and vulnerabilities that your app may face and taking steps to mitigate them. Some of the risks that must be considered include data breaches, unauthorised access, malware attacks and phishing scams. You should also evaluate the security measures that are currently in place and determine if they are adequate or if they need to be strengthened.

  1. Implement robust authentication and authorisation mechanisms

Authentication and authorisation mechanisms are essential components of mobile application security. These include multi-factor authentication, biometric authentication and strong passwords, and they ensure that only authorised users can access the application and its data.

  1. Regular updates

Mobile application security threats evolve rapidly and new vulnerabilities are discovered regularly. Your application and its components need to be patched and updated regularly in order to combat these threats. You should continuously monitor your application to identify and fix any security vulnerabilities that may arise.

  1. Secure data storage and transmission

One of the key aspects of app security is the proper handling of sensitive data. To protect your users’ information, it’s important to encrypt sensitive data, using up-to-date encryption protocols, both at rest and in transit.

